基于存储服务器的设备异常报警的方法及系统的制作方法

文档序号:7796005阅读:327来源:国知局
基于存储服务器的设备异常报警的方法及系统的制作方法
【专利摘要】本发明公开了一种基于存储服务器的设备异常报警的方法及系统。其中该方法包括如下步骤:实时监测存储服务器中各设备的运行情况,当有设备出现异常情况时,收集出现异常情况的设备发出的设备异常信息;按照设备异常种类不同对设备异常信息进行分类汇总,得到存储服务器报警信息,并传送到处理装置;处理装置根据各存储服务器报警信息对应的存储服务器所属的存储服务集群,以及存储服务器在相应集群中的重要性,按预定优先级规则将各存储服务器报警信息整合成集群存储报警信息报警。其使原本各种设备频繁而又冗余的异常报警信息分析整合成为一个直观易见的集群报警信息,简化了对集群存储设备异常信息的处理工作,降低处理人员的工作压力。
【专利说明】基于存储服务器的设备异常报警的方法及系统
【技术领域】
[0001]本发明涉及计算机存储领域,尤其涉及一种基于存储服务器的设备异常报警的方法及系统。
【背景技术】
[0002]近年来随着各行业信息话的快速发展,需要存储的数据量激增,集群存储技术应运而生,解决了行业对存储容量的需求问题。然而也带来了新的问题,那就是大量存储设备的异常处理问题。
[0003]传统工艺技术中依靠存储设备自身的一些报警措施,会造成众多的报警信息冗余;或者是对设备频繁查看来维持设备和系统正常运转的方法,工作量大,且内容繁琐复杂。

【发明内容】

[0004]基于此,有必要提供一种报警信息简洁明了,冗余量小的基于存储服务器的设备报警的方法及系统。
[0005]为实现本发明目的提供的一种基于存储服务器的设备报警的方法,包括以下步骤:
[0006]实时监测所述存储服务器中各设备的运行情况,当有设备出现异常情况时,收集出现异常情况的设备发出的设备异常信息;
[0007]按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息,并传送到处理装置;
[0008]处理装置根据各存储服务器报警信息对应的存储服务器所属的存储服务集群,以及所述存储服务器在相应集群中的重要性,按预定优先级规则将所述各存储服务器报警信息整合成集群存储报警信息报警,并发送到显示装置进行显示。
[0009]作为一种基于存储服务器的设备异常报警的方法的可实施方式,所述显示装置为预设的存储服务器上的虚拟显示窗口或者日志文件,或者所述预设的存储服务器的外接显示设备。
[0010]作为一种基于存储服务器的设备异常报警的方法的可实施方式,所述按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息,并传送到处理装置,包括以下步骤:
[0011]按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息;
[0012]保存所述存储服务器报警信息到所述存储服务器;
[0013]传送所述存储服务器报警信息到所述处理装置。
[0014]作为一种基于存储服务器的设备异常报警的方法的可实施方式,所述预定优先级规则为时间先后或者预设优先级高低。[0015]作为一种基于存储服务器的设备异常报警的方法的可实施方式,所述设备异常包括存储设备异常,网络设备异常,以及连接设备异常。
[0016]基于同一发明构思的一种基于存储服务器的设备异常报警的系统,包括网络连接的存储服务器和处理装置,其特征在于,所述存储服务器包括监控模块,异常分析模块;所述处理装置包括整合模块,其中:
[0017]所述监控模块,用于实时监测所述存储服务器中各设备的运行情况,当有设备出现异常情况时,收集出现异常情况的设备发出的设备异常信息,并传输给所述异常分析模块进行处理;
[0018]所述异常分析模块,用于按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息,并传送到所述整合模块进行处理;
[0019]所述整合模块,用于根据各存储服务器报警信息对应的存储服务器所属的存储服务集群,以及所述存储服务器在相应集群中的重要性,按预定优先级规则将所述各存储服务器报警信息整合成集群存储报警信息,并发送到显示装置进行显示。
[0020]作为一种基于存储服务器的设备异常报警的系统的可实施方式,所述显示装置为预设的存储服务器上的虚拟显示窗口或者日志文件,或者所述预设的存储服务器的外接显示设备。
[0021]作为一种基于存储服务器的设备异常报警的系统的可实施方式,所述异常分析模块包括汇总子模块,保存子模块,以及传送子模块,其中:
[0022]所述汇总子模块,用于按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息;
[0023]所述保存子模块,用于保存所述存储服务器报警信息到所述存储服务器;
[0024]所述传送子模块,用于传送所述存储服务器报警信息到所述整合模块进行处理。
[0025]作为一种基于存储服务器的设备异常报警的系统的可实施方式,所述预定优先级规则为时间先后或者预设优先级高低。
[0026]作为一种基于存储服务器的设备异常报警的系统的可实施方式,所述设备异常包括存储设备异常,网络设备异常,以及连接设备异常。
[0027]本发明的有益效果包括:
[0028]本发明提供的一种基于存储服务器的设备报警的方法及系统,对于同一台服务器中不同设备的报警信息一一进行处理后按预定优先级规则依次报送给服务器设备监控报警程序。其能够自动将存储服务器上的设备异常信息进行处理分析,通过检测异常设备与当前集群存储服务的相关性对报警信息进行过滤,去除冗余信息。能够使原本各种设备频繁而又冗余的异常报警信息分析整合成为一个直观易见的集群报警信息,简化了存储处理员对集群存储设备异常信息的处理工作,降低报警处理人员的工作压力。
【专利附图】

【附图说明】
[0029]图1为本发明一种基于存储服务器的设备报警的方法的一具体实施例的流程图;
[0030]图2为本发明一种基于存储服务器的设备报警的系统的一具体实施例的系统结构示意图。【具体实施方式】
[0031]为了使本发明的目的、技术方案及优点更加清楚明白,以下结合附图对本发明实施例的基于存储服务器的设备报警的方法及系统的【具体实施方式】进行说明。应当理解,此处所描述的具体实施例仅仅用以解释本发明,并不用于限定本发明。
[0032]本发明实施例的基于存储服务器的设备报警的方法,如图1所示,包括以下步骤:
[0033]S100,实时监测所述存储服务器中各设备的运行情况,当有设备出现异常情况时,收集出现异常情况的设备发出的设备异常信息。
[0034]S200,按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息,并传送到处理装置。
[0035]S300,处理装置根据各存储服务器报警信息对应的存储服务器所属的存储服务集群,以及所述存储服务器在相应集群中的重要性,按预定优先级规则将所述各存储服务器报警信息整合成集群存储报警信息,并发送到显示装置进行显示。
[0036]此处需要说明的是,一个存储服务集群中包含多个存储服务器,要同时监测每个存储服务器中各设备的运行情况。
[0037]本发明实施例的基于存储服务器的设备报警的方法,对于同一台服务器中不同设备的报警信息一一进行处理后按预定优先级规则依次报送给服务器设备监控报警程序。其能够自动将存储服务器上的设备异常信息进行处理分析,通过检测异常设备与当前集群存储服务的相关性对报警信息进行过滤,去除冗余信息。能够使原本各种设备频繁而又冗余的异常报警信息分析整合成为一个直观易见的集群报警信息,简化了存储处理员对集群存储设备异常信息的处理工作,降低报警处理人员的工作压力。
[0038]作为一种可实施方式,所述显示装置为预设的存储服务器上的虚拟显示窗口或者日志文件,或者所述预设的存储服务器的外接显示设备。可选择存储服务集群中的任意一个存储服务器同时作为报警信息整合的处理装置,系统异常处理员可通过查看此预设的存储服务器中的信息显示的虚拟终端显示窗口或者日志文件显示的信息对存储服务集群中的设备异常及时进行处理。系统异常处理员或者可以通过查看作为处理装置的所述预设的存储服务器的外接显示设备上显示的信息对设备异常进行处理。集中报警信息处理同时也可加快异常状况处理的速度,增强整个系统的工作效率。
[0039]较佳地,作为一种可实施方式,所述集群存储报警信息采用表格形式展现。展现方式直观查找、处理效率高。
[0040]采用存储服务集群中的一个存储服务器作为处理装置不用外接设备,没有额外成本,只需进行软件配置,可操作性强。
[0041]在其中一个实施例中,步骤S200包括以下步骤:
[0042]S210,按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息。存储服务器中的各种设备在运行过程中都可能出现异常。可根据异常信息所属设备不同进行分类,得到分类后的报警信息。
[0043]S220,保存所述存储服务器报警信息到所述存储服务器。
[0044]S230,传送所述存储服务器报警信息到所述处理装置。
[0045]本发明实施例的基于存储服务器的设备异常报警的方法,在存储服务器中保存分类汇总后的设备异常信息,可作为备份,也可在异常状况排除时直接在本服务器上进行查看,避免只有在处理装置上存储报警信息带来的不便。
[0046]在其中一个实施例中,所述预定优先级规则为时间先后或者预设优先级高低。在一个存储服务集群中可根据存储服务器在存储服务集群中的重要性预先定义各服务器中设备异常的优先权级,也可以定义不同类型的设备故障的优先权级,可根据需要进行灵活的设置。
[0047]在其中一个实施例中,所述设备异常包括存储设备异常,网络设备异常,连接设备异常,以及其他相关设备异常。如硬盘损坏后设备会发出存储设备异常信息,网卡设备异常时,设备会发出网络设备异常信息。
[0048]基于同一发明构思,本发明实施例提供一种基于存储服务器的设备异常报警的系统,由于此系统解决问题的原理与前述一种基于存储服务器的设备异常报警的方法相似,因此,该系统的实施可以按照前述方法的具体步骤实现,重复之处不再赘述。
[0049]本发明实施例的一种基于存储服务器的设备异常报警的系统,如图2所示,包括网络连接的存储服务器010和处理装置020。所述存储服务器010包括监控模块100,异常分析模块200 ;所述处理装置020包括整合模块300。其中:所述监控模块100,用于实时监测所述存储服务器中各设备的运行情况,当有设备出现异常情况时,收集出现异常情况的设备发出的设备异常信息,并传输给所述异常分析模块进行处理;所述异常分析模块200,用于按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息,并传送到所述整合模块进行处理;所述整合模块300,用于根据各存储服务器报警信息对应的存储服务器所属的存储服务集群,以及所述存储服务器在相应集群中的重要性,按预定优先级规则将所述各存储服务器报警信息整合成集群存储报警信息,并发送到显示装置进行显示。
[0050]此处需要说明的是,在存储服务集群中的每个存储服务器中设置监控模块及异常分析模块。可在整个存储服务集群中设置至少一个整合模块。
[0051]本发明实施例的基于存储服务器的设备报警的系统,对于同一台服务器中不同设备的报警信息一一进行处理后按预定优先级规则依次报送给服务器设备监控报警程序。其能够自动将存储服务器上的设备异常信息进行处理分析,通过检测异常设备与当前集群存储服务的相关性对报警信息进行过滤,去除冗余信息,也就降低了报警处理人员的工作压力。
[0052]在其中一个实施例中,所述显示装置为预设的存储服务器上的虚拟显示窗口或者日志文件,或者所述预设的存储服务器的外接显示设备。可选择存储服务集群中的任意一个存储服务器同时作为报警信息整合的处理装置,系统异常处理员可通过查看此预设的存储服务器中的信息显示的虚拟终端上显示窗口显示的信息对存储服务集群中的设备异常及时进行处理。系统异常处理员或者可以通过查看作为处理装置的所述预设的存储服务器的外接显示设备上显示的信息对设备异常进行处理。集中报警信息处理同时也可加快异常状况处理的速度,增强整个系统的工作效率。
[0053]在其中一个实施例中,所述异常分析模块200包括汇总子模块210,保存子模块220,以及传送子模块230。其中:所述汇总子模块210,用于按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息;所述保存子模块220,用于保存所述存储服务器报警信息到所述存储服务器;所述传送子模块230,用于传送所述存储服务器报警信息到所述整合模块进行处理。
[0054]本发明实施例的基于存储服务器的设备异常报警的方法,在存储服务器中保存分类汇总后的设备异常信息,可作为备份,也可在异常状况排除时直接在本服务器上进行查看,避免只有在处理装置上存储报警信息带来的不便。
[0055]在其中一个实施例中,所述预定优先级规则为时间先后或者预设优先级高低。
[0056]在其中一个实施例中,所述设备异常包括存储设备异常,网络设备异常,连接设备异常,以及其他相关设备异常。如硬盘损坏后设备会发出存储设备异常信息,网卡设备异常时,设备会发出网络设备异常信息。异常分析模块将设备的报警信息和存储服务器的使用情况进行智能分析,分类得到设备异常信息。
[0057]以上所述实施例仅表达了本发明的几种实施方式,其描述较为具体和详细,但并不能因此而理解为对本发明专利范围的限制。应当指出的是,对于本领域的普通技术人员来说,在不脱离本发明构思的前提下,还可以做出若干变形和改进,这些都属于本发明的保护范围。因此,本发明专利的保护范围应以所附权利要求为准。
【权利要求】
1.一种基于存储服务器的设备异常报警的方法,其特征在于,包括以下步骤: 实时监测所述存储服务器中各设备的运行情况,当有设备出现异常情况时,收集出现异常情况的设备发出的设备异常信息; 按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息,并传送到处理装置; 处理装置根据各存储服务器报警信息对应的存储服务器所属的存储服务集群,以及所述存储服务器在相应集群中的重要性,按预定优先级规则将所述各存储服务器报警信息整合成集群存储报警信息,并发送到显示装置进行显示。
2.根据权利要求1所述的基于存储服务器的设备异常报警的方法,其特征在于,所述显示装置为预设的存储服务器上的虚拟显示窗口或者日志文件,或者所述预设的存储服务器的外接显示设备。
3.根据权利要求1所述的基于存储服务器的设备异常报警的方法,其特征在于,所述按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息,并传送到处理装置,包括以下步骤: 按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息; 保存所述存储服务器报警信息到所述存储服务器; 传送所述存储服务器报警信息到所述处理装置。
4.根据权利要求1所述的基于存储服务器的设备异常报警的方法,其特征在于,所述预定优先级规则为时间先后或者预设优先级高低。
5.根据权利要求1至4任一项所述的基于存储服务器的设备异常报警的方法,其特征在于,所述设备异常包括存储设备异常,网络设备异常,以及连接设备异常。
6.一种基于存储服务器的设备异常报警的系统,包括网络连接的存储服务器和处理装置,其特征在于,所述存储服务器包括监控模块,异常分析模块;所述处理装置包括整合模块,其中: 所述监控模块,用于实时监测所述存储服务器中各设备的运行情况,当有设备出现异常情况时,收集出现异常情况的设备发出的设备异常信息,并传输给所述异常分析模块进行处理; 所述异常分析模块,用于按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息,并传送到所述整合模块进行处理; 所述整合模块,用于根据各存储服务器报警信息对应的存储服务器所属的存储服务集群,以及所述存储服务器在相应集群中的重要性,按预定优先级规则将所述各存储服务器报警信息整合成集群存储报警信息,并发送到显示装置进行显示。
7.根据权利 要求6所述的基于存储服务器的设备异常报警的系统,其特征在于,所述显示装置为预设的存储服务器上的虚拟显示窗口或者日志文件,或者所述预设的存储服务器的外接显示设备。
8.根据权利要求6所述的基于存储服务器的设备异常报警的系统,其特征在于,所述异常分析模块包括汇总子模块,保存子模块,以及传送子模块,其中: 所述汇总子模块,用于按照设备异常种类不同对所述设备异常信息进行分类汇总,得到存储服务器报警信息; 所述保存子模块,用于保存所述存储服务器报警信息到所述存储服务器; 所述传送子模块,用于传送所述存储服务器报警信息到所述整合模块进行处理。
9.根据权利要求6所述的基于存储服务器的设备异常报警的系统,其特征在于,所述预定优先级规则为时间先后或者预设优先级高低。
10.根据权利要求6至9任一项所述的基于存储服务器的设备异常报警的系统,其特征在于,所述设备异常包括存储设备异常,网络设备异常,以及连接设备异常。
【文档编号】H04L12/24GK103763143SQ201410031219
【公开日】2014年4月30日 申请日期:2014年1月23日 优先权日:2014年1月23日
【发明者】赵前, 高杰 申请人:北京华胜天成科技股份有限公司, 北京鲸鲨软件科技有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1